Now to my thoughts today. When I was a young girl, my mom worked in the daytime and my dad at night. One of them was almost always there but there was a small stretch of time in the late afternoon when I was alone!
I remember that after that small stretch of time, when my mother walked through the door it was like the world became a place of love and care! The atmosphere changed and I felt safe and secure!
That came to mind as I was thanking the Father that I can walk in the presence of the Father, Son, and Holy Spirit. If you are reading this and have not accepted Jesus as your Savior, you may not understand but a relationship with the creator through Jesus Christ is an amazing gift!
Some of you have accepted Jesus, attend Church but do not invite Him into every part of your life! That is like walking in that span of time between when my dad left and my mom got home. I did not feel in danger or neglected, I just felt emptiness in the house, and it changed when either of them was there.
You can be busy and have people all around you and many things to do but if you have not allowed the Holy Spirit to fill you with Joy, Peac, and Power you feel the emptiness!
Perhaps you feel that spiritual things should stay in the church, but Jesus said to come to Him and He would never leave you but would be with you always! Perhaps you only acknowledge God when things are terribly wrong but what about all the daily duties, jobs, children, laundry, driving cooking? Oh, how He longs to be part of it all and if we invite Him to walk and talk with us life will become easier and the situations and problems not so overwhelming!
When a child needs to cross a busy street, holding the hand of a parent gets them safely to the other side.
We need to travel this road of life with the absolute best in our lives and that means holding on to the hand of the one who created you and knows you best!
